
The MFL Department celebrated Fiesta Nacional de España or the Spanish National Day on Thursday, 12 October 2023. The students from Grade VI to XII participated enthusiastically in the different activities designed for them. All the students learning Spanish wore small Spanish flags indicating their love for the language and appreciating the new culture.
The students made posters of Spain including Food, clothes, monuments etc. and shared amazing facts through posters in Spanish language along with bookmark and card making activities. The students from Grades IV-VIII made bookmarks and posters on the themes like famous food, famous monuments, National parade and Spanish culture depicting what Spanish language means to them. The event also featured activities like Spanish Tambola, fun facts, riddles, and tongue twisters. Intermittently throughout the event, interesting and lesser-known facts about Spain were shared with the participants. These facts covered various aspects of Spanish culture, history, traditions, and geography. Participants found this information both engaging and educational.
